Pokémon World Championships (WCS) is an annual, invite-only, 3-day competition series focused on the Trading Card Game (TCG), Video Game (VG), Pokémon GO, and UNITE. It’s the culmination of the Pokémon Championship Series which includes various regional and national tournaments. GPJ is working with TPCi to incorporate other activation and programing elements to engage competitors and spectators. The 2025 Pokémon World Champsionships was held in Anaheim, California.
Museum
This museum contains celebrative displays of merchandise from the past 20 years of the Pokémon World Championships. It also included a timeline of Pokémon’s video game history.
Illustration Gallery
This art gallery displayed card artwork from the Scarlet & Violet—Black Bolt and Scarlet & Violet—White Flare expansion series. It also inluded an interactive space where fans were encouraged to draw their own Pokémon card.
Autograph Room and Creator Zone
These spaces allowed for fans to meet content creators, game designers and illustrators of Pokémon.
Pikachu & Friends Meet and Greet
This character meet and greet allowed fans to take pictures with their favorite Pokémon.
Collect & Trade and Pin Trading
This was a safe space where enthusiasts of all ages can trade Pokémon goods and participate in a pin rally.
Toyota Miraidon
This was a collaboration with the TOYOTA Engineering Society. The display showcased a built Miraidon, a popular mascot of the “Pokémon” video game series.
Nearby Hotel Branding
When considering the attendee experience, hotels are generally the first point of interaction. We  branded hotels near the convention center to create a memorable experience for attendees from arrival to departure.
